How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Aurora?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Aurora Studio Apartments | $1,496 | $795 | $2,604 |
Aurora 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,657 | $717 | $5,627 |
| Aurora 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,060 | $850 | $6,361 |
| Aurora 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,807 | $750 | $8,273 |
| Aurora 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,621 | $1,675 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om Aurora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Aurora with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in Aurora is at Meridian Garden Apartments listed at $737.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om Aurora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in Aurora is $1,657.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om Aurora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Aurora is a 1,233 square feet unit starting from $2,062 at Lugano at Cherry Creek.
What is the average size for Aurora 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in Aurora is currently 855 sq ft.
